Facilities which offer residential beds for clients have these beds so that women can have a secure site with their kids while they receive the treatment that will save their lives and give them the chance to stay with their children. The other outcome for these children would be extremely bad , so it can ease the mind of the woman and also the child, to have a safe place to live and be with each other. Residential beds are accessible for postpartum women or pregnant women and usually for children up to the age of 5 or 6.
How long one can stay in one of these residential programs can be different, and so can treatment services. For postpartum and pregnant women, beds are accessible but so are essential medical services that cater to these mothers. If a woman is pregnant, or perhaps breast feeding and postpartum, these factors are taken under advisement during detoxification and after to make sure the child is safe. As an example, a woman who is opiate dependent or who is receiving methadone assisted treatment would be dealt with in a way that would ensure the baby's safety.
